La letra capital heterogénea debe utilizarse para los siguientes casos:
- Nombres de variables (Con excepción de la sigla de la notación húngara).
- Funciones.
- Clases.
- Métodos.
- Comandos.
- Siglas.
Ejemplo:
// HeterogeneousCapitulation.prw
#INCLUDE "TOTVS.CH"
Function HeterogeneousCapitulation()
Local cMyName := ""
Local nMemAge := 30
Local dMyBirthday := CToD("01/01/2001")
Local aValidNames := {}
Local nABCType := 1
If Empty(cName) .And. nMemAge == 30
AAdd(aValidNames, "Nombre estándar")
EndIf
Return
Es común que ocurran confusiones con algunos nombres de funciones, por ejemplo:
- AAdd, ADel y ASize están relacionadas con el manejo de array, "A" no expresa una notación húngara, es únicamente la abreviación de "Array". La notación húngara no se aplica a las funciones, pues no determinan ni el "tipo" de la función ni su retorno.
- DbSeek, DbGoTo y DbCreate están relacionadas con el manejo de la base de datos, el compuesto "base de datos" en inglés se escribe junto "database", por lo tanto Db es la abreviación de database y no una sigla o las iniciales de dos palabras, consecuentemente, no debe escribirse "DBSeek".
Visão Geral
Import HTML Content
Conteúdo das Ferramentas
Tarefas